SmartsAi Contracts LTD Partners with Visa Inc. to Enhance Digital Fraud Prevention

· Company News
broken image

In a significant strategic move aimed at bolstering digital security and combatting fraud in the contracting arena, SmartsAi Contracts LTD has announced a partnership with Visa Inc., one of the world’s leading digital payment and fraud prevention companies.

According to Visa’s 2021 Annual Report, the company processed approximately 188 billion transactions during the year, a figure that underscores its global reach and the robust capability of its fraud monitoring systems. Leveraging this vast operational data, the alliance will integrate Visa’s advanced fraud detection and risk assessment technologies into SmartsAi Contracts LTD’s AI‑powered contract automation platform. This integration is expected to provide enhanced real‑time security measures, reducing exposure to fraudulent activities and ensuring a higher level of trust among digital contracting and payment processes.

“Partnering with Visa Inc. is a milestone for us,” said John Doe, CEO of SmartsAi Contracts LTD. “Visa’s industry‑leading fraud prevention tools, which help safeguard billions of transactions each year, will directly complement our mission to offer secure, efficient contract management solutions. This collaboration equips our clients with the innovative protection they need in today’s dynamic digital marketplace.”

Global data from the Association of Certified Fraud Examiners reveals that digital fraud incidents have risen by over 20% in recent years. Amid these challenging trends, the alliance is seen as both timely and critical. Analysts note that combining SmartsAi Contracts LTD’s AI‑driven automation with Visa’s robust fraud control measures not only sets a new industry benchmark but also provides a strategic advantage in mitigating risks that affect both companies and their customers.

The integration process is scheduled to begin in Q3 2023, with an initial rollout planned for key markets in North America and subsequent expansions into Europe and Asia. This phased approach is expected to ensure seamless implementation and allow both companies to refine the system through real‑world feedback from early adopters.

This partnership highlights the growing importance of digital security and fraud prevention in an increasingly interconnected global economy. By joining forces with a globally recognized fintech leader, SmartsAi Contracts LTD is well-positioned to enhance its service offerings and reinforce its commitment to protecting digital transactions and contractual integrity.
